Remove demo-specific Developer Options logic
Bug: 78654980 Test: make RunSettingsRoboTests Change-Id: Ia0f3c10a6c73b3067a9f476af6e982e3ca60a46b
This commit is contained in:
@@ -695,10 +695,9 @@ public class SettingsActivity extends SettingsDrawerActivity
|
|||||||
|
|
||||||
final boolean showDev = DevelopmentSettingsEnabler.isDevelopmentSettingsEnabled(this)
|
final boolean showDev = DevelopmentSettingsEnabler.isDevelopmentSettingsEnabled(this)
|
||||||
&& !Utils.isMonkeyRunning();
|
&& !Utils.isMonkeyRunning();
|
||||||
final boolean isAdminOrDemo = um.isAdminUser() || um.isDemoUser();
|
|
||||||
somethingChanged = setTileEnabled(changedList, new ComponentName(packageName,
|
somethingChanged = setTileEnabled(changedList, new ComponentName(packageName,
|
||||||
Settings.DevelopmentSettingsDashboardActivity.class.getName()),
|
Settings.DevelopmentSettingsDashboardActivity.class.getName()),
|
||||||
showDev, isAdminOrDemo)
|
showDev, isAdmin)
|
||||||
|| somethingChanged;
|
|| somethingChanged;
|
||||||
|
|
||||||
// Enable/disable backup settings depending on whether the user is admin.
|
// Enable/disable backup settings depending on whether the user is admin.
|
||||||
@@ -735,9 +734,7 @@ public class SettingsActivity extends SettingsDrawerActivity
|
|||||||
final ComponentName component = category.getTile(i).intent.getComponent();
|
final ComponentName component = category.getTile(i).intent.getComponent();
|
||||||
final String name = component.getClassName();
|
final String name = component.getClassName();
|
||||||
final boolean isEnabledForRestricted = ArrayUtils.contains(
|
final boolean isEnabledForRestricted = ArrayUtils.contains(
|
||||||
SettingsGateway.SETTINGS_FOR_RESTRICTED, name) || (isAdminOrDemo
|
SettingsGateway.SETTINGS_FOR_RESTRICTED, name);
|
||||||
&& Settings.DevelopmentSettingsDashboardActivity.class.getName()
|
|
||||||
.equals(name));
|
|
||||||
if (packageName.equals(component.getPackageName())
|
if (packageName.equals(component.getPackageName())
|
||||||
&& !isEnabledForRestricted) {
|
&& !isEnabledForRestricted) {
|
||||||
somethingChanged =
|
somethingChanged =
|
||||||
|
Reference in New Issue
Block a user